NBA Rumors: Kevin Durant’s Decision In Free Agency ’90 Percent Made’

It appears to be only a matter of time before Kevin Durant signs on the dotted line to return to the Oklahoma City Thunder. Durant is being courted by many different teams, but outside of a pitch that blows him away, he isn’t going anywhere.

According to one of Durant’s closest friends, the one-time NBA MVP is basically sold on returning to the Thunder, via Marc J. Spears of The Undefeated:

“His decision is 90 percent made. It would take an amazing sales pitch to change it,” said one of Durant’s longtime friends.

Another Durant colleague said, “It’s going to take some sweet-talking to get him to pass up all the money he can get by staying in OKC.”

Heading into the offseason, all eyes were on Kevin Durant with his decision in free agency potentially marking a power shift in the NBA. Oklahoma City has been the frontrunner for his services all along with the Golden State Warriors somewhat of a threat to steal him away.

The Miami Heat, San Antonio Spurs, Boston Celtics, and Los Angeles Clippers are all still in the mix for Durant. The perennial All-Star will do the rounds in meetings with the teams above, but in the end, Oklahoma City seems to have the inside trade.

As if the Thunder weren’t already heavy favorites, Oklahoma City appears to have a chance to acquire another one of the top free agents on the market in Al Horford. The Thunder brass seem to be trying to make the move to help secure Durant for at least one more season if not long-term.
